AI chip innovator SambaNova Systems has announced a significant capital infusion, securing $1 billion in a Series F funding round. This investment, led by global investor General Atlantic, elevates the company's valuation to a remarkable $11 billion. The funding coincides with a major strategic partnership with JPMorganChase, positioning SambaNova for substantial growth in the enterprise AI sector.
Strategic Investment and Market Position
The financing round saw participation from prominent investors, including Seligman Ventures and T. Rowe Price Associates, alongside existing backers like Intel Capital. Key Partnership with JPMorganChase
In a significant development, SambaNova revealed that JPMorganChase has selected it as a key inference infrastructure partner. The financial services giant will deploy SambaNova's SN40 and SN50 systems to power its secure, on-premises AI workloads. This collaboration serves as a powerful endorsement of SambaNova's capabilities within the demanding financial industry.
JPMorganChase cited the high bar for performance, control, and reliability as reasons for the partnership. Technology and Future Roadmap
At the core of SambaNova's offering is its purpose-built Reconfigurable Dataflow Unit (RDU) architecture. This technology is uniquely designed to handle inference for the largest AI models with trillions of parameters efficiently. The company markets its solution as "premium inference," capable of running these complex models with superior speed and performance.
The company continues to advance its product line, with its next-generation SN50 chip scheduled to ship in the second half of 2026. SambaNova is also deepening its multi-year partnership with Intel to co-develop and market heterogeneous AI solutions.
